HTML
<canvas width='200' height='200' id='canvas'>Your browser does not support canvas - go get Chrome!</canvas>
JavaScript
var canvas = document.getElementById('canvas');
if (canvas.getContext) {
// Grab our context
var context = canvas.getContext('2d');
// Make sure we have a valid defintion of requestAnimationFrame
var requestAnimationFrame =
window.requestAnimationFrame ||
window.webkitRequestAnimationFrame ||
window.mozRequestAnimationFrame ||
window.msRequestAnimationFrame ||
window.oRequestAnimationFrame ||
function(callback) {
return setTimeout(callback, 16);
};
// Let's define our square
var square = {
'x': 50,
'y': 50,
'width': 100,
'height': 100,
'fill': '#000000'
};
var render = function() {
// Clear the canvas
context.clearRect(0, 0, canvas.width, canvas.height);
// Draw the square
context.beginPath();
context.rect(square.x, square.y, square.width, square.height);
context.fillStyle = square.fill;
context.fill();
// Redraw
requestAnimationFrame(render);
};
// Start the redrawing process
render();
var animate = function(prop, val, duration) {
// The calculations required for the step function
var start = new Date().getTime();
var end = start + duration;
var current = square[prop];
var distance = val - current;
var step = function() {
// Get our current progres
var timestamp = new Date().getTime();
var progress = Math.min((duration - (end - timestamp)) / duration, 1);
// Update the square's property
square[prop] = current + (distance * progress);
// If the animation hasn't finished, repeat the step.
if (progress < 1) requestAnimationFrame(step);
};
// Start the animation
return step();
};
animate('x', 0, 1000);
};
